Supreme Court takes on case that judge warns could spell the ‘death’ of software patents

07
Dec
2013

The Supreme Court has agreed to hear a case on how far software patents can go in covering an abstract idea. Today, the court said it would take on CLS Bank v. Alice Corp., a contentious decision over online trading tools. Next year, it will have to decide whether a handful of patents should be thrown out for cloaking a basic concept in technical terms — or whether doing so would effectively invalidate all software patents. Alice Corporation develops financial software tools, and it promotes its patent portfolio heavily.
